| DTC Code | DTC Name |
|---|---|
| 050 | Detection of No Ignition |
| 052 | Safety Time Exceeded |
| 054 | High Setting of Flame Cutout |
| 056 | Low Setting of Flame Cutout |
DESCRIPTION
| DTC Code | DTC Detection Condition | Trouble Area |
|---|---|---|
| 050 | The ECU is locked as a result of 10 successive heater ignition failures. |
|
| 052 | A heater ignition failure is detected. |
|
| 054 | Combustion ends abnormally (High output operation). |
|
| 056 | Combustion ends abnormally (Low output operation). |
|
CAUTION / NOTICE / HINT
Tech Tips
Clear the DTCs by pressing the memory clear buttons on the DTC tester to unlock the ECU.
Before performing the following procedure, attempt to restart the heater assembly. If the heater assembly is successfully started, confirm that neither DTC 054 nor DTC 056 is output. If neither DTC 054 nor 056 is output, finish troubleshooting because it can be concluded that the system has returned to normal operation.
